Output 626f35481246687a3dc7c2c89e2cf60d9ff2ff05cdede7d4ef5b2f4f32b883aa:0

value
66821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24fe05a2a9e209a9569783188f6fa5552717eb29 OP_EQUAL
address
354cZD3q3z6d6YCNK4etSRT352oQpFL4sS
transaction
626f35481246687a3dc7c2c89e2cf60d9ff2ff05cdede7d4ef5b2f4f32b883aa
spent
true